Technical overview
The MOHOC IR solves the problem of conventional helmet recording systems: GoPro and similar camera cylinders project 40-50 mm beyond the helmet, creating a profile that catches on vegetation, door frames, and vehicles during CQB and infiltration operations. MOHOC's aerodynamic design reduces the projection to less than 15 mm over the helmet surface — virtually undetectable by touch and with no impact on operator mobility.
The native IR mode is the key differentiator for forces operating with night vision goggles: the integrated IR illumination LEDs allow recording at 1080p in complete darkness, synchronized with the operator's NVG. Recordings are viewable in real time by the unit commander through the tactical data network, creating a distributed situational awareness system without additional hardware. IP68 protection and MIL-STD-810G certification make it operational in tactical submersion, heavy rain, and extreme temperatures.
